I have a chance to score a nice carbon one piece (Surftech)...it's cut to a length that is about 3-5 inches shorter than ideal. I recall reading about an aftermarket grip that I could add to gain adjustability and.or length? Any ideas?

I am 6'1" and the paddle is cut to 79.5"
My customary range with paddle is 82-84"

You may be thinking about the Ke Nalu's  Extension handle.  It is designed to be used with Ke Nalu paddles. Ke Nalu paddles components are Hot Glued together. So you can replace the handles, blades ...

Odds are unlikely their extended handle will Fit your paddle.( diameter deference) Even if it did fit, your paddle's handle is most likely epoxy glued in place, and you would have to cut your shaft even shorter to remove your handle.

That said, I do know that  the KeNalu handle fits AXE paddles.

Buy it, try it. You're using the recommended lengths from Quickblade. In my experience my Qb paddle likes to sit deeper with the blade to bite well and not wobble. My Naish paddles tolerate a good 2-3 inches shorter shaft for similar use and blade size.
If it's such a good deal, you can sell it without much loss, or even cut it down more for surf performance.
